    We came in hoping for something simple and delicious. We were pleasantly surprised to find seating…read moreupstairs, and I completely understand that with full service and a nice view, you're going to pay a little more. The view was nice once our table was cleaned, and the service was friendly and attentive overall. The reason for three stars is really the food. Nothing was terrible, but unfortunately, nothing was very good either. As a longtime restaurant owner, what stood out to me was the lack of attention to detail and the overall quality and quantity of the proteins and ingredients. I have no problem paying $15 for a simple sandwich if it's executed well. But little things add up: a tiny bag of chips, a very small pickle portion, minimal meat, minimal kraut, minimal sauce. It felt like every possible quarter was being shaved off the plate. I understand how difficult it is to make money in restaurants right now, but at some point the guest notices. I ordered the hot Reuben. It really wasn't hot, the bread wasn't crisp, the cheese wasn't properly melted, and the meat quality was fairly lackluster. There simply wasn't much meat, kraut, or sauce to make it feel like a satisfying Reuben. My wife ordered the chicken, artichoke and pesto sandwich. Again, the execution was the issue. The pesto wasn't spread evenly from edge to edge, the cheese wasn't melted, the sandwich wasn't particularly hot, and there were only a couple small pieces of artichoke. That's probably what disappointed me most. These are relatively simple sandwiches, and simple food can be fantastic when the basics are done correctly: crisp the bread, melt the cheese, distribute the condiments evenly, use enough filling, and cut and plate the sandwich with a little care. Those small details make a huge difference. We also had two non-alcoholic beers at $8 each. That isn't outrageous, especially in a tourist area with a view, but $16 for two cans of NA beer still feels like it's pushing the upper end of reasonable. The service was good, the staff was friendly, and the upstairs view was enjoyable. I just wish the same level of care had gone into the sandwiches. I don't write reviews every time I'm disappointed, but after owning a restaurant and responding personally to customer reviews for more than 12 years, I tend to notice these things. Hopefully this is taken as constructive feedback, because the fundamentals here are very fixable.
